Course Details

Introduction to Industrial Dermatology: Defining industrial dermatology, its importance, and common skin conditions in industrial settings.
Occupational Dermatoses: Identifying and preventing occupational skin diseases, such as contact dermatitis, skin cancer, and other work-related skin disorders.
Personal Protective Equipment (PPE): Understanding the role of PPE in preventing skin damage, selecting appropriate PPE, and ensuring proper usage.
Dermatological Risk Assessment: Conducting risk assessments, evaluating work environments, and implementing control measures.
Dermatological Health and Safety Policies: Developing, implementing, and monitoring dermatological health and safety policies in industrial settings.
Employee Training Programs: Creating and delivering training programs on dermatological health, including identifying skin hazards, proper PPE usage, and first aid for skin injuries.
Ergonomics and Skin Health: Examining the relationship between ergonomics and skin health, and implementing ergonomic interventions to prevent skin damage.
Dermatological Surveillance Programs: Establishing and managing surveillance programs to monitor and evaluate dermatological health in the workplace.
Communication and Stakeholder Engagement: Effective communication strategies and stakeholder engagement in promoting dermatological health in industrial settings.
